Bhandaro, Chakulia
Bhandaro is a village located in the Chakulia Subdivision of East Singhbum district of Jharkhand. The village falls in Chakulia block and comes under Chaluniya Gram Panchayat.
As on May 2025, the current population of Bhandaro is 836 out of which 407 are males and rest 429 are females. The sex ratio of this village is 1054 females per 1000 males. There are around 80 teenagers in Bhandaro. It has literacy rate of 55% which means around 457 persons can read and write. Total 48 people belonging to scheduled caste and 261 scheduled tribe people live in the village. There are around 198 households in Bhandaro, which means every family has 4 members on average. The village has working population of 411. The pincode of Bhandaro is 832301 and there are many postoffices around the village which can used to send speed post, registered parcel etc.
